Are Dead Patents Free to Use?

A granted patent will always lapse or expire eventually, normally by 20 years from the date it was originally filed, and plenty of patents permanently lapse earlier than that for a variety of reasons. With that in mind, you might rightly wonder: is it safe to copy the invention that was in the patent? The answer is not as straightforward you might think.

Success! Albright IP defends patent against revocation

What should you do if your patent comes under attack? Simple – contact your patent attorney at Albright IP! That is exactly what one of our clients did, and we are pleased to have successfully defended his granted patent GB2502993 against a spurious attack by the former patent licensee, Bollard Proof, as decided by the UK Intellectual Property Office (IPO).
